

Philomena Julianna Le Bleu, beloved wife of the late Paul and cherished mother of Debra, passed away suddenly on November 17, 2023. She was born on January 25, 1933, and will be deeply missed by her loved ones.
Philomena leaves behind her siblings Gabriel, Michael, Clarice, Marianne, and Aloyusius, who will forever treasure the memories they shared with their dear sister. She was pre-deceased by her parents Aloysius and Monica Glofcheski and her brother, Father Raphael Glofcheski, who found his calling in the Catholic Church.
In addition to her immediate family, Philomena will be fondly remembered by numerous nieces, nephews, cousins, and extended family members. She was a devoted member of St. Edward the Confessor Catholic Church, she had an unwavering faith in Jesus and a deep devotion to Mary. Philomena actively participated in the RCIA, the Rite of Christian Initiation of Adults, as well as the Catholic Women's League of Canada, the church choir, and The Legion of Mary.
Philomena began her 55-year career in the service industry as a waitress at the Cozy Corner Restaurant in Renfrew, Ontario. She worked at a number of restaurants until her retirement from at the Corner Restaurant in North York. Her strong work ethic and dedication to service were evident throughout her life.
Philomena was a proud Polish farm girl, hailing from Barry's Bay. She lived on the family farm on Paugh Lake Road, where she cherished her early memories in Northern Ontario.
We will forever remember Philomena as a devoted wife, loving mother, faithful parishioner, and hardworking person who touched the lives of those around her. She will be greatly missed, but her spirit will live on in our hearts.
